#AF427A Hex color

#AF427A

The hexadecimal color code #AF427A corresponds to the code RGB( 175, 66, 122 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,69 level), green (at 0,26 level) and blue (at 0,48 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 45%. It is composed of red at 48%, green at 18% and blue at 33%.
